We have a homeschool group that meets once a week. Each mom takes a turn teaching ( or being in charge). We rotate turns and it's not too strenuous because there are about 8 families that get together. This has been a wonderful asset to our homeschooling. It provides a "social" day for the kids. Actually, I have to admit, as would all us moms, It serves as a "social" day for us too. :)
We mostly go on field trips to the nature center, the museums, the local factories and fire departments, bakeries, etc. Sometimes we have lessons at one another's' homes. Some of the funnest ones have been the most simple ones. For instance, one mom taught us all about rocks. This was very cool and educational. Also, very inexpensive.
In the past we have emailed or called to let each mom know what was going on that week. As of recently, we started a private blog for our group. This has been great! I wish I could give you a link to see what we do on there, but it's Private, so I will just have to explain. We have a blog roll of all the families who have blogs. We also have links to some of our favorite educational/homeschool websites. We post on there regularly to keep us all updated on the latest homeschool group activity or local happenings. It's also a great way to know about things that are going on at our local college, theaters, museums and libraries.
